St Kitts And Nevis Bureau Of Requirements To Host Workshop To Strengthen Nationwide Infrastructure

The St Kitts and Nevis Bureau of Requirements (SKNBS) can be internet hosting a workshop geared toward strengthening nationwide high quality infrastructure on March 13, 2025. In partnership with the Growth of the Nationwide Standardization Methods (NSS),the workshop is being held at St Kitts Marriott Resort.

The session can be held with the theme ‘Constructing Consciousness, Confirming Analysis Findings, and Setting Requirements Priorities’. 

It’s an initiative beneath the ACP QI Programme, a partnership between the Caribbean Group (CARICOM), Regional Organizations for Requirements and High quality (CROSQ), and the United Nations Industrial Growth Group (UNIDO).

Participation of the stakeholders is vital in guaranteeing the alignment of the nationwide methods with the priorities and help of native industries of St Kitts and Nevis. 

ACP QI Programme

The ACP QI Programme is funded by the European Union (EU) and goals to enhance infrastructure high quality throughout the Caribbean by enhancing regional high quality and regulatory infrastructure governance. 

Moreover, the programme will strengthen worth chain-specific high quality infrastructure providers, promote a tradition of high quality and greatest practices, and advance the enterprise setting for investments by high quality techniques and conformity evaluation.

In regards to the upcoming workshop

The workshop permits individuals to grasp the targets of the ACP QI Programme by facilitating their analysis and validation of analysis outcomes with their expertise and information.

As well as, the occasion will function a chance to find out and set priorities of St Kitts and Nevis inside the context of its growth and financial necessities.

Significance of the workshop

The workshop promoted cooperation and joint accountability within the creation and execution of nationals requirements from each business and authorities companions.

Moreover, the workshop underlines the efforts made by St Kitts and Nevis to enhance high quality requirements in help of financial growth and growth of a stronger framework to help companies and industries internationally.
